} else if ("XSBase64Binary".equals(name)) { XSBase64BinaryImpl impl = new XSBase64BinaryImpl("","",""){}; impl.setValue((String)value); xmlObjects.add(impl); } else if (value instanceof List) {
/** {@inheritDoc} */ public XSBase64Binary buildObject(String namespaceURI, String localName, String namespacePrefix) { return new XSBase64BinaryImpl(namespaceURI, localName, namespacePrefix); } }
/** * {@inheritDoc} */ public void setValue(String newValue) { value = prepareForAssignment(value, newValue); }
/** {@inheritDoc} */ public XSBase64Binary buildObject(String namespaceURI, String localName, String namespacePrefix) { return new XSBase64BinaryImpl(namespaceURI, localName, namespacePrefix); } }
/** * {@inheritDoc} */ public void setValue(String newValue) { value = prepareForAssignment(value, newValue); }
/** {@inheritDoc} */ public void setValue(String newValue) { if (bigIntValue != null && (!DatatypeHelper.safeEquals(getValue(), newValue) || newValue == null)) { // Just clear the cached value, my not be needed in big int form again, // let it be lazily recreated if necessary bigIntValue = null; } super.setValue(newValue); }
/** {@inheritDoc} */ public void setValue(String newValue) { if (bigIntValue != null && (!DatatypeHelper.safeEquals(getValue(), newValue) || newValue == null)) { // Just clear the cached value, my not be needed in big int form again, // let it be lazily recreated if necessary bigIntValue = null; } super.setValue(newValue); }